This show starts off pretty slow for a couple of episodes as it sort of staggers when all the main characters start showing up. The show is very good. The music is amazing, and always changes every few episodes, while keeping the same feeling. The characters are extremely memorable, they all are different aspects of the 7 deadly sins, and thus creating very differing and interesting dynamics between the characters. The story, while sometimes admittedly cheesy, is extremely good and has lots of meaning to it. I was severely depressed before watching this show, but this show really portrayed the beauty of life, the grimness, and the silliness all in a perfect balance that really keeps things interesting throughout every single episode. I would highly recommend giving this show a watch, it's truly something special.

A shounen full of loli and explosions.
In the first three seasons, this anime was not too bad. It definitely presented itself as a typical shounen anime. However, many characters had great charms, making the show refreshing enough to be fun. The characters were not bad either, especially the side characters. I liked Ban the most with his touching and sad backstory that I can feel for. Other sinners like Diane and King were pretty good also.
However, about season 4 until the end, the story became messy with mostly crazy strong characters one up each other and explode stuff. Then season 5, the last season came and the series just became silly. The second half of the last season was completely pointless and random. With its big array of characters, many were out of place and should not be in the series in the first place. The most annoying character of all was the pink pig Hawk, with its sole purpose of being useless and screaming throughout.
The animation in an anime usually should not be a detrimental aspect to the judgement of the whole series, but in this instance it is. I cannot take the show seriously as everything looked like kid toys and angry children.
Overall, it was painful watching the later end of the series. Rating of each season: 7/10, 6/10, 7/10, 6/10, 4/10. As a whole, 5.5/10.
